More announcements and they are not going for any smaller locales.

24/6 - Belfast SSE

8/7 - Dundee Ice Arena

15/7 - GE Oil and Gas Aberdeen

29/7 - Cardiff Motorpoint

12/8 - Newcastle Metro Radio Arena

No new talent announcements yet. Their Facebook comments sound like a Donald Trump press release, full of talk of massive names and exciting announcements to follow soon. Might need to get a few more names out of the door sooner rather than later, particularly if they want to shift some £165 seats on the promise of VIP meet and greet and exciting merchandise (to be announced).

Interesting that from mid-June through at least August, WCPW will be running a show every week on a Friday (all in Manchester) and 5 Star will be running a show every week on a Saturday (different venues UK-wide).

Most of the people who attend Manchester shows also attend Liverpool shows too due to the close proximity of the cities, and in the space of 4 days, there's NXT in Manchester (June 6), WCPW in Manchester (June 9) and 5 Star in Liverpool (June 10). Attendance for all 3 that week will be interesting.
